    Video SDK decision

    HIPAA video SDK comparison — Daily, Twilio, Vonage

    The video backbone is one of the most consequential decisions in a telehealth build. Here's how we think about the trade-offs.

    DimensionDailyTwilio VideoVonage Video
    HIPAA postureBAA available, healthcare-focusedBAA available, broad SDKBAA available, enterprise-oriented
    Developer experienceFast setup, modern SDKMature, extensive docsSolid, slightly heavier
    Recording & storageCloud recording, HIPAA-safeCloud + compliant storageCloud + archiving features
    Scale profileStartup-friendly, scales upAny scaleEnterprise strong
    Price shapeCompetitive at mid scalePredictable usage-basedBundled enterprise pricing
    FitMVPs and mid-market telehealthAny telehealth with broad needsEnterprise health systems

    There's no universally right answer — we pick per build based on clinical workflow, recording needs, scale, and existing vendor relationships.

    What usually goes wrong

    Telehealth build risks — and how we handle them

    Challenge

    Video quality degrades under real-world network conditions

    Agnotic approach

    SDK selection tuned to fallback paths, network-adaptive bitrate, and graceful audio-only failover.

    Challenge

    EHR integration stretches timeline by months

    Agnotic approach

    Integration discovery in the first two weeks — target EHR, data model, sandbox access, and realistic go-live window.

    Challenge

    No-shows erode clinical capacity

    Agnotic approach

    Multi-channel reminders, intelligent rescheduling, and ML-based no-show risk scoring with targeted interventions.

    Challenge

    Compliance drift post-launch

    Agnotic approach

    Compliance monitoring in production — audit log integrity checks, BAA inventory, and quarterly compliance reviews.
